Betech invests in 1 Megawatt battery, marking a milestone in energy self-sufficiency
Betech Mass Turning has taken a new step in the transition towards fully sustainable and circular production: the purchase of an industrial battery with a capacity of 1 MWh. This battery enables large-scale storage of solar energy generated during the day, which can be used at night to power 24/7 unmanned production.
European manufacturing leader in energy-neutral production
With this investment, the share of self-generated energy increases to more than 55%. This means that over half of the total energy consumption now comes directly from Betech’s own solar fields. As a result, dependence on the electricity grid decreases and CO₂ emissions are further reduced.

Integration with existing sustainable infrastructure
Betech already has a solid foundation in energy efficiency and circularity: fully gas-free production halls with a Resistance Value of 6,7, its own solar fields, full filtration and reuse of oils, advanced heat recovery from machines, and circular cleaning systems without chemicals. The new battery technology integrates seamlessly with this infrastructure.

A step forward in energy independence
The 1 MWh battery is a crucial link towards higher energy self-sufficiency. In the future, expansion of this technology could contribute to achieving more than 70% self-generated energy, bringing Betech closer to its goal: fully energy-neutral production.
